PROCLAMATION.

By His Excellency GEORGE GREY,
Esquire, Lieutenant-Governor and Com-
mander-in-Chief in and over Her Majes-
ty's Colony of New Zealand, and its
Dependencies, and Vice-Admiral of the
same, &c., &c., &c.

THE LIEUTENANT-GOVERNOR, do hereby
advertise and proclaim that, at Eleven
o'clock, on Tuesday, the 31st day of March,
1846, the Colonial Treasurer will put up to
Auction at the Treasury, the under-mentioned
Lots, on the terms and conditions and under
the provisions of an Act of Parliament, passed
in the fifth and sixth years of the reign of Her
Majesty Queen Victoria, chap. 36, intituled
"An Act for regulating the Sale of Waste
"Lands belonging to the Crown in the Australian
"Colonies."

Deposit on the purchase-money, Ten pounds
per centum.

TOWN OF AUCKLAND,
COUNTY OF EDEN,
PARISH OF WAITEMATA,
Upset price—£100 per acre.
